Prima Power Laserdyne’s BeamDirector® sets the
LASERDYNE® 811 apart from other 3D systems in its
class. A precision fourth and fifth axes of beam
motion are provided with the BeamDirector. The
BeamDirector provides additional flexibility to optimize
3D laser processing and provides unparalleled access
to locations on a part. Prima Power Laserdyne is the
only laser processing system capable of processing at
shallow angles up to 10° to the surface along the
entire axis travel.
The BeamDirector fully supports welding, drilling and
cutting. With Prima Power Laserdyne’s full line of
focusing lenses and nozzle assemblies, one can
easily switch between welding, drilling, and cutting.
The BeamDirector is compatible with the wide range
of application nozzles to give your system unmatched
flexibility. With the quick connect gas lines, it is very
easy to change from welding to drilling to cutting
(typically less than 1 minute). This includes nozzles
for parts being processed now and on a variety of
future applications.
The BeamDirector provides two levels of unmatched
active crash protection that protects not only the laser
system but also prevents damage to the workpiece
and enables the BeamDirector to be quickly and easily
reset with minimal manufacturing disruptions.

Industry 4.0 The LASERDYNE ® 811 supports Industry 4.0 (IIoT) and is ready for the next
generation of manufacturing and factory. Prima Power Laserdyne uses
MTConnect® for streaming of system and process parameters along with key
machine activity to provide real-time information to the facility or operations
management system. SPC Data Acquisition, which stores system and process
parameter data, can be used to provide “proof-of-process” data and record the
machine setting to support quality control requirements of the process.
Precision Laser Processing
with the S94P ControllerThe S94P Controller integrates the laser and motion system into one “system” and provides the
user with unique LASERDYNE® exclusive tools needed to produce the highest quality parts
consistently over the life of the machine. The S94P controller communicates with and commands
the machine, laser, and all components of the system in realtime for unprecedented control of the
process. Software features are standard, including SmartTechniques™. They are provided to
reduce programming time, reduce cycle times, and improve part quality.
Prima Power Laserdyne systems are compatible with a full suite of CW and QCW fiber lasers. The
LASERDYNE® 811 can support custom laser sources if required for the project. With the S94P
Controller and with the proper laser, each laser pulse can be shaped to achieve a unique result for
welding, drilling, and cutting, expanding the possibilities of what can be laser processed.

Application Benefit
CylPerf™ Fast and easy methods for
programming complicated hole
drilling patterns on cylindrical shaped
parts. It can provide up to 50%
reduction in processing.
SmartRamp™ Eliminates the visual indication at a
weld start/stop point to create a
smooth, high quality weld while
minimizing potential stress points.
LinPerf™ Simplifies the programing and
reduces cycle time for a linearly
spaced holes pattern on planar
surfaces.
SmartPierce™ Reduces process time in cutting and
drilling by producing a minimal
diameter clean pierce and shorter
time to pierce. Useful for all cutting
processes and trepan drilling.
SmartComp™ An OFC2 ABSOLUTE™ software
feature that automatically measures
and compensates for axially
misaligned parts or a fixture on a
rotary table. Compensates for
rotating axial tilts and offsets.
SmartSense™ Precision OFC2 ABSOLUTE laser-
based software that locates actual
part position, edges, surfaces, or
features within the part.

DED AdditiveThe LASERDYNE® 811 can be outfitted for directed
energy deposition (DED) additive manufacturing.
Additive applications have been used with powdered
stainless steel, nickel alloys, tool steel, copper alloys,
and titanium alloys.
WeldingThe LASERDYNE® 811 is capable of precision
welding with and without filler wire. The
SmartShield™ weld nozzle with wire feed and
trailing shield gas is patent pending and unique to
Prima Power Laserdyne.
